Plug-in lightning arrester
By integrating a high-voltage electrode and a high-dielectric-strength injection-molded layer design, combined with a liquid silicone insulation layer and a graphite semi-conductive silicone shielding layer, the partial discharge problem of pluggable surge arresters is solved, achieving electric field homogenization and improved insulation performance, while reducing production costs.

Existing plug-in surge arresters are prone to partial discharge under high voltage, which leads to the deterioration and breakdown of insulation materials. Their structure relies on semi-conductive equalizing caps and adhesives, which pose a risk of poor bonding.
It adopts an integrated high-voltage electrode and a high dielectric strength injection molding layer design, combined with a liquid silicone insulating layer and a graphite semi-conductive silicone shielding layer. It uses a necked structure to uniformly generate an electric field, eliminating the need for a traditional equalizing cap. It uses PA66 and 30% glass fiber composite material to form a sealed cavity and cover it with liquid silicone.
It effectively reduces electric field concentration, prevents partial discharge, improves product stability and reduces production costs, and enhances insulation performance and reliability.

T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The utility model belongs to the technical field of lightning arresters, and in particular to a plug-in lightning arrester. BACKGROUND
[0002] The plug-in lightning arrester belongs to the lightning arrester with insulation and / or shielding outer sleeve in the national standard GB / T11032-2020 AC gapless metal oxide lightning arrester, which provides system insulation. The lightning arrester is a device and equipment installed in a cabinet body and used for protecting power distribution equipment and circuits. The product is mainly composed of a shielding shell, a semi-conductive shielding layer, an insulation layer, a lightning arrester valve piece group, and corresponding accessories such as a high-voltage contact and a conductive rod, and is a very compact lightning arrester product.
[0003] Due to the unique structural features of the lightning arrester, such as the shell made of shielding metal material connected to the ground to protect the internal parts from environmental influences, the insulation layer composed of insulating materials and the semi-conductive shielding layer, and the shell connected to the ground, the transmission of high-voltage electric field is blocked, which can effectively reduce the installation spacing, increase the installation density, and thus reduce the overall equipment volume.
[0004] At present, the internal core of the conventional plug-in lightning arrester is composed of a high-voltage part, a contact, an anti-corona gasket, a high-voltage electrode, and a semi-conductive voltage-sharing cap. The semi-conductive voltage-sharing cap is processed by semi-conductive ethylene-propylene-diene rubber molding and is bonded to the resistance sheet core and the high-voltage conductive rod by adhesive during assembly, which is used to cover the high-voltage electrode uniform electric field to reduce internal partial discharge. However, in the design and trial production of the plug-in lightning arrester, it is found that the structure is heavily dependent on the semi-conductive voltage-sharing cap and the corresponding primer adhesive. If there is a bonding problem or poor contact of the semi-conductive voltage-sharing cap, it will cause serious over-standard partial discharge, which will further cause the performance degradation of the insulation material, and long-term use will cause insulation breakdown and damage.
[0005] Due to the specific features of the structure, the performance requirements for the insulation material (liquid silicone rubber) are extremely high, and the product works under a voltage of several thousand volts to tens of thousands of volts for a long time, which is a great challenge for product design. Among them, the solution to the design of insulation strength and partial discharge is a difficult point in the design of the product. UTILITY MODEL CONTENTS
[0006] In view of this, in order to solve the above-mentioned problems existing in the prior art, the purpose of the utility model is to provide a plug-in lightning arrester to achieve the purpose of averaging the electric field and effectively reducing the electric field concentration, and optimizing the process design to avoid the phenomenon of partial discharge.
[0007] The utility model discloses a technical scheme adopted: a plug-in lightning arrester, the lightning arrester includes valve plate group and the low voltage electrode connected to one end of valve plate group, the lightning arrester still includes:
[0008] Integrated high voltage electrode, one end of the integrated high voltage electrode is sequentially equipped with antielectric -glow gasket and high voltage contact, and the other end is connected with the valve plate group;
[0009] High dielectric strength injection layer, the outer lateral wall of integrated high voltage electrode, valve plate group and low voltage electrode is integrally formed by high dielectric strength injection layer injection molding;
[0010] Wherein, the one end of integrated high voltage electrode connected valve plate group is smooth continuous necking shape, and the material of integrated high voltage electrode is conductive metal material, for example: aluminum, iron or copper and so on conductive metal.
[0011] Further, the lightning arrester still includes: liquid silicone rubber insulation layer, the liquid silicone rubber insulation layer and integrated high voltage electrode, valve plate group and low voltage electrode form a sealed cavity, and the high dielectric strength injection layer is covered inside the sealed cavity
[0012] Further, one end of the high dielectric strength injection layer is flush with the end head lateral wall of the integrated high voltage electrode, and the end does not extend to the end head end face of the integrated high voltage electrode, and the other end of the high dielectric strength injection layer does not extend to the end head end face of the low voltage electrode and is covered in the liquid silicone rubber insulation layer.
[0013] Further, the integrated high voltage electrode is formed by high voltage conductive rod and high voltage electrode integrated and combined, to replace the high voltage conductive rod and high voltage electrode in the traditional structure.
[0014] Further, the high dielectric strength injection layer adopts the composite material formed by the combination of PA66 and 30% glass fiber, and the dielectric strength of the composite material reaches more than 45kV / mm.
[0015] Further, the outer part of the liquid silicone rubber insulation layer is sprayed with graphite semiconductive silicone rubber to form a semiconductor shielding layer, for improving electric field distribution and preventing partial discharge.
[0016] Further, one end of the liquid silicone rubber insulation layer is flush with the end face of the antielectric -glow gasket, and the other end is flush with the end face of the low voltage electrode, to ensure that the liquid silicone rubber insulation layer completely covers the high dielectric strength injection layer inside it.
[0017] Further, the necking angle of the necking shape is 145°-160°, preferably, the necking angle is 150°-155°, and the necking angle can realize electric field homogenization and normalize high gradient electric field in the high dielectric strength injection layer.
[0018] Furthermore, the valve plate assembly is a zinc oxide valve plate assembly.
[0019] The beneficial effects of this utility model are as follows:
[0020] 1. The pluggable surge arrester of this utility model, by setting a necked structure and injection molding high dielectric strength material on the integrated high voltage electrode, confines the position with a high electric field gradient inside the high dielectric strength material, and prevents it from being conducted into the liquid silicone rubber system with a low dielectric strength. This effectively reduces the performance requirements of the external insulation material and effectively reduces the electric field concentration, preventing partial discharge.
[0021] 2. The plug-in surge arrester of this utility model eliminates the equalizing shield cap that is set on the high-voltage end of the traditional surge arrester. From the perspective of manufacturing process, it reduces one component, further improves the overall stability of the product and reduces production costs. Attached Figure Description

[0029] Example 1
[0030] like Figure 1 As shown, this embodiment specifically provides a pluggable surge arrester, which includes a valve plate assembly 7 and a low-voltage electrode 8 connected to one end of the valve plate assembly 7. The low-voltage electrode 8 can also be referred to as a grounding electrode. The surge arrester is characterized by further including an integrated high-voltage electrode 3. This integrated high-voltage electrode 3 is formed by combining a high-voltage conductive rod and a high-voltage electrode, replacing the function of the conductive rod and high-voltage electrode in traditional surge arresters. The integrated high-voltage electrode is made of a conductive metal material, such as aluminum, iron, or copper. An anti-corona discharge pad 2 and a high-voltage contact 1 are sequentially installed at one end of the integrated high-voltage electrode 3, and the other end is connected to the valve plate assembly 7. The high-voltage contact 1 is used to reliably connect the surge arrester to the high-voltage line or equipment of the power system, ensuring normal current flow. The anti-corona gasket 2 is used to prevent corona discharge. The valve assembly 7 is a zinc oxide valve assembly, which is a surge arrester core valve assembly composed of zinc oxide surge arrester valves, utilizing its excellent nonlinear resistance characteristics to achieve overvoltage protection. It should be noted that the anti-corona gasket 2, high-voltage contact 1, and valve assembly 7 in this embodiment are all conventional components of pluggable surge arresters, and will not be described in detail here.
[0031] Based on the above-designed integrated high-voltage electrode 3, in this embodiment, the integrated high-voltage electrode 3, the valve plate group 7, and the outer wall of the low-voltage electrode 8 are injection molded with a high dielectric strength injection layer 4 and formed into one piece. That is, the integrated electrode, the valve plate group 7, and the low-voltage electrode 8 at the tail end are formed by injection molding with a high dielectric strength injection layer 4 (PA66+30GF) in one step. The high dielectric strength injection layer 4 is a composite material formed by combining PA66 and 30% glass fiber, and its dielectric strength can reach more than 45kV / mm.
[0032] Since the high dielectric strength injection molding layer 4 is a composite material formed by combining PA66 and 30% glass fiber, and PA66 has strong water absorption, the ends of the integrated high voltage electrode 3 and low voltage electrode 8 are not entirely injection molded with the high dielectric strength composite material. Instead, a layer of liquid silicone insulating layer 5 with non-absorbent properties is wrapped around the outside of the high dielectric strength injection molding layer 4. The liquid silicone insulating layer 5, the integrated high voltage electrode 3, the valve plate assembly 7, and the low voltage electrode 8 form a sealed cavity, and the high dielectric strength injection molding layer 4 is wrapped inside the sealed cavity. Since the high dielectric strength injection molding layer 4 does not come into contact with the outside air, it will not absorb water. Specifically, one end of the high dielectric strength injection molding layer 4 is flush with the end sidewall of the integrated high voltage electrode 3 and does not extend to the end face of the integrated high voltage electrode 3. That is, this end of the high dielectric strength injection molding layer 4 is embedded in the end of the integrated high voltage electrode 3. The other end of the high dielectric strength injection molding layer 4 does not extend to the end face of the low voltage electrode 8 and is covered in the liquid silicone insulating layer 5 so as to seal the high dielectric strength injection molding layer 4 at this end through the liquid silicone insulating layer 5. In practical applications, one end of the liquid silicone insulating layer 5 is flush with the end face of the anti-corona pad 2, and the other end is flush with the end face of the low-voltage electrode 8, to ensure that the high dielectric strength injection molding layer 4 is completely encapsulated inside the liquid silicone insulating layer 5 and isolated from the outside. Graphite semiconductive silicone is sprayed on the outside of the liquid silicone insulating layer 5 to form a semiconductor shielding layer. The semiconductor shielding layer plays an important role in surge arresters, mainly used to improve the electric field distribution, prevent partial discharge, and improve the insulation performance and reliability of surge arresters.
[0033] Based on the aforementioned integrated high-voltage electrode 3 and the high-dielectric-strength injection molding layer 4 injected onto the outside of the integrated high-voltage electrode 3, the key to this structure is that one end of the integrated high-voltage electrode 3 connected to the valve plate assembly 7 is designed to be in a smooth and continuous necking shape, and the necking angle is 145° to 160°, more preferably 150° to 155°. This necking angle, combined with the design of the high-dielectric-strength injection molding layer 4, can homogenize the electric field and normalize the high-gradient electric field within the high-dielectric-strength injection molding layer.
[0034] It should be noted that the "necked" shape here can also be understood as a "reduced diameter" shape. The necking angle refers to the angle between the inclined surface and the horizontal plane in the radial cross-section of the reduced diameter portion, which is 153°. Extensive simulations and experimental verifications have shown that designing the integrated high-voltage electrode 3 using a necking method can homogenize the electric field at the high-voltage end of the integrated high-voltage electrode 3 and normalize the high-gradient electric field within the high-dielectric-strength injection-molded layer 4, thereby preventing partial discharge caused by the electric field strength exceeding the material properties. Simultaneously, due to the integrated injection molding, the structural strength between the integrated high-voltage electrode 3, the valve plate assembly 7, and the low-voltage electrode 8 in the surge arrester can be greatly improved, ensuring the reliability of transportation and storage, thus enhancing the overall structural reliability.
[0035] Based on the above, the integrated high-voltage electrode 3, valve plate group 7, and low-voltage electrode 8 at the tail end are formed by one injection molding of high dielectric strength injection molding layer 4 (PA66+30GF). At the same time, a liquid silicone insulating layer 5 is wrapped around the outside of the high dielectric strength injection molding layer 4, and graphite semi-conductive silicone is sprayed on the outside of the liquid silicone insulating layer 5. After secondary cross-linking, the surge arrester core is formed.
